The Haggis is the national dish of Scotland and is
called the King of the Puddings. But it isn't like any
pudding you've had in America! It is made with the left
over parts of meat that somehow don't taste too good
in any other dish! Throw in some oatmeal and spices,
stuff it in a sheep's stomach then boil it and you've got
something that you will think is really tasty or really
gross! There isn't any in between on this one. Some
say the haggis is an endangered species-- but don't
let them fool you! Only a Sasenach thinks there is a
haggis hunt!
